A great example of all this is the fact that you don’t see women clamoring to or being steered into 11C MOS (Mortarman). Those were the only dudes I saw who had as heavy rucks as ours. Imagine strapping a mortar base plate to the outside of your ruck, while also having to carry rounds, the tripod, firing tables, sector stakes, radios, batteries, water, broken-down meals, and no room for personal gear. On top of that, line dogs will have to carry mortar rounds and drop them off at the mortar position before moving into position before actions-on. A lot of times, the line platoons will not pick up their mortar rounds because of the pace of the movement, so the mortar guys get stuck with all the additional rounds.
